Explain in your own words the relationship between trade, aid, and Dutch disease.

Answer #1

DUTCH disease consist that when foreign aid is spent, even half , on non- traded goods, the aid recipient's  country currency gets in real terms. This then makes its exports less competitive on world markets. As a result, exports fall and imports increase, thus worsening the trade balance.
